summaryrefslogtreecommitdiff
path: root/dbaccess/source/ui/inc/dbu_resource.hrc
blob: a8bede63927bf09008646109aa426dc62f0298f9 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
293
294
295
296
297
298
299
300
301
302
303
304
305
306
307
308
309
310
311
312
313
314
315
316
317
318
319
320
321
322
323
324
325
326
327
328
329
330
331
332
333
334
335
336
337
338
339
340
/*************************************************************************
 *
 *  $RCSfile: dbu_resource.hrc,v $
 *
 *  $Revision: 1.23 $
 *
 *  last change: $Author: oj $ $Date: 2001-02-06 08:07:55 $
 *
 *  The Contents of this file are made available subject to the terms of
 *  either of the following licenses
 *
 *         - GNU Lesser General Public License Version 2.1
 *         - Sun Industry Standards Source License Version 1.1
 *
 *  Sun Microsystems Inc., October, 2000
 *
 *  GNU Lesser General Public License Version 2.1
 *  =============================================
 *  Copyright 2000 by Sun Microsystems, Inc.
 *  901 San Antonio Road, Palo Alto, CA 94303, USA
 *
 *  This library is free software; you can redistribute it and/or
 *  modify it under the terms of the GNU Lesser General Public
 *  License version 2.1, as published by the Free Software Foundation.
 *
 *  This library is distributed in the hope that it will be useful,
 *  but WITHOUT ANY WARRANTY; without even the implied warranty of
 *  M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the GNU
 *  Lesser General Public License for more details.
 *
 *  You should have received a copy of the GNU Lesser General Public
 *  License along with this library; if not, write to the Free Software
 *  Foundation, Inc., 59 Temple Place, Suite 330, Boston,
 *  MA  02111-1307  USA
 *
 *
 *  Sun Industry Standards Source License Version 1.1
 *  =================================================
 *  The contents of this file are subject to the Sun Industry Standards
 *  Source License Version 1.1 (the "License"); You may not use this file
 *  except in compliance with the License. You may obtain a copy of the
 *  License at http://www.openoffice.org/license.html.
 *
 *  Software provided under this License is provided on an "AS IS" basis,
 *  WITHOUT WARRANTY OF ANY KIND, EITHER EXPRESS OR IMPLIED, INCLUDING,
 *  WITHOUT LIMITATION, WARRANTIES THAT THE SOFTWARE IS FREE OF DEFECTS,
 *  MERCHANTABLE, FIT FOR A PARTICULAR PURPOSE, OR NON-INFRINGING.
 *  See the License for the specific provisions governing your rights and
 *  obligations concerning the Software.
 *
 *  The Initial Developer of the Original Code is: Sun Microsystems, Inc..
 *
 *  Copyright: 2000 by Sun Microsystems, Inc.
 *
 *  All Rights Reserved.
 *
 *  Contributor(s): _______________________________________
 *
 *
 ************************************************************************/

#ifndef _DBU_RESOURCE_HRC_
#define _DBU_RESOURCE_HRC_

#ifndef _SOLAR_HRC
#include <svtools/solar.hrc>
#endif

#define RID_DIALOG_START                RID_DBACCESS_START
#define RID_PAGE_START                  RID_DBACCESS_START
#define RID_ERRORBOX_START              RID_DBACCESS_START
#define RID_QUERYBOX_START              RID_DBACCESS_START
#define RID_TOOLBOX_START               RID_DBACCESS_START
#define RID_BITMAP_START                RID_DBACCESS_START
#define RID_IMAGE_START                 RID_DBACCESS_START
#define RID_IMAGELIST_START             RID_DBACCESS_START
#define RID_MENU_START                  RID_DBACCESS_START
#define RID_STRING_START                RID_DBACCESS_START
#define RID_UNTYPED_START               RID_DBACCESS_START
#define RID_WARN_START                  RID_DBACCESS_START

//========================================================================
// dialog ids

#define DLG_DATABASE_ADMINISTRATION     RID_DIALOG_START +  0
#define DLG_DBASE_INDEXES               RID_DIALOG_START +  1
#define DLG_SQLMESSAGE                  RID_DIALOG_START +  2
#define DLG_SQLEXCEPTIONCHAIN           RID_DIALOG_START +  3
#define DLG_DATASOURCE_SELECTION        RID_DIALOG_START +  4
#define DLG_PARAMETERS                  RID_DIALOG_START +  5
#define DLG_FILTERCRIT                  RID_DIALOG_START +  6
#define DLG_ORDERCRIT                   RID_DIALOG_START +  7
#define DLG_ROWHEIGHT                   RID_DIALOG_START +  8
#define DLG_COLWIDTH                    RID_DIALOG_START +  9
#define DLG_ATTR                        RID_DIALOG_START + 10
#define DLG_SAVE_AS                     RID_DIALOG_START + 11
#define DLG_ERROR                       RID_DIALOG_START + 12
#define DLG_TEXT                        RID_DIALOG_START + 13
#define DLG_JOIN_TABADD                 RID_DIALOG_START + 14
#define DLG_QRY_JOIN                    RID_DIALOG_START + 15

//========================================================================
// tab pages

#define PAGE_GENERAL                    RID_PAGE_START +  0
#define PAGE_DBASE                      RID_PAGE_START +  1
#define PAGE_JDBC                       RID_PAGE_START +  2
#define PAGE_ODBC                       RID_PAGE_START +  3
#define PAGE_TEXT                       RID_PAGE_START +  4
#define PAGE_ADABAS                     RID_PAGE_START +  5
#define PAGE_TABLESUBSCRIPTION          RID_PAGE_START +  6
#define PAGE_ADO                        RID_PAGE_START +  7
#define PAGE_QUERYADMINISTRATION        RID_PAGE_START +  8

//========================================================================
// error boxes

#define ERR_NOREGISTEREDDATASOURCES     RID_ERRORBOX_START +  0
#define ERR_COULDNOTRESTOREDS           RID_ERRORBOX_START +  1
#define ERR_QRY_TOO_MANY_COLUMNS        RID_ERRORBOX_START +  2
#define ERR_QRY_CRITERIA_ON_ASTERISK    RID_ERRORBOX_START +  3
#define ERR_QRY_TOO_LONG_STATEMENT      RID_ERRORBOX_START +  4
#define ERR_QRY_TOOCOMPLEX              RID_ERRORBOX_START +  5
#define ERR_QRY_NOSELECT                RID_ERRORBOX_START +  6
#define ERR_QRY_TOOMANYCOND             RID_ERRORBOX_START +  7
#define ERR_QRY_SYNTAX                  RID_ERRORBOX_START +  8
#define ERR_QRY_ORDERBY_ON_ASTERISK     RID_ERRORBOX_START +  9
#define ERR_QRY_TOO_MANY_TABLES         RID_ERRORBOX_START + 10
#define ERR_QRY_AMB_FIELD               RID_ERRORBOX_START + 11
#define ERR_QRY_ILLEGAL_JOIN            RID_ERRORBOX_START + 12
#define ERR_CANTADMINQUERIES            RID_ERRORBOX_START + 13

//========================================================================
// query boxes

#define QUERY_BRW_DELETE_ROWS           RID_QUERYBOX_START +  0
#define QUERY_BRW_SAVEMODIFIED          RID_QUERYBOX_START +  1
#define QUERY_BRW_DELETE_QUERY          RID_QUERYBOX_START +  2
#define QUERY_CONNECTION_LOST           RID_QUERYBOX_START +  3
#define QUERY_BRW_DELETE_QUERY_CONFIRM  RID_QUERYBOX_START +  4
#define QUERY_DESIGN_SAVEMODIFIED       RID_QUERYBOX_START +  5

//========================================================================
// warning boxes

#define WARN_SAVEFORQUERIES             RID_WARN_START +  1
#define WARN_QRY_NATIVE                 RID_WARN_START +  2

//========================================================================
// toolboxes

#define RID_BRW_TAB_TOOLBOX             RID_TOOLBOX_START +  0
#define RID_BRW_QRY_TOOLBOX             RID_TOOLBOX_START +  1
#define RID_QRY_TOOLBOX_SQL             RID_TOOLBOX_START +  2
#define RID_BRW_QUERYDESIGN_TOOLBOX     RID_TOOLBOX_START +  3

//========================================================================
// bitmaps

#define BMP_PLUSBUTTON                  RID_BITMAP_START +  0
#define BMP_MINUSBUTTON                 RID_BITMAP_START +  1
#define BMP_CHECKBUTTON_UNCHECKED       RID_BITMAP_START +  2
#define BMP_CHECKBUTTON_CHECKED         RID_BITMAP_START +  3
#define BMP_CHECKBUTTON_HICHECKED       RID_BITMAP_START +  4
#define BMP_CHECKBUTTON_HIUNCHECKED     RID_BITMAP_START +  5
#define BMP_CHECKBUTTON_TRISTATE        RID_BITMAP_START +  6
#define BMP_CHECKBUTTON_HITRISTATE      RID_BITMAP_START +  7

//========================================================================
// images

#define TABLE_TREE_ICON                 RID_IMAGE_START +  0
#define VIEW_TREE_ICON                  RID_IMAGE_START +  1
#define TABLEFOLDER_TREE_ICON           RID_IMAGE_START +  2
#define BMP_EXCEPTION_ERROR             RID_IMAGE_START +  3
#define BMP_EXCEPTION_WARNING           RID_IMAGE_START +  4
#define BMP_EXCEPTION_INFO              RID_IMAGE_START +  5
#define QUERYFOLDER_TREE_ICON           RID_IMAGE_START +  6
#define QUERY_TREE_ICON                 RID_IMAGE_START +  7
#define IMG_DATABASE                    RID_IMAGE_START +  8
#define IMG_DATABASE_MODIFIED           RID_IMAGE_START +  9
#define IMG_DATABASE_NEW                RID_IMAGE_START + 10
#define IMG_DATABASE_DELETED            RID_IMAGE_START + 11

//========================================================================
// image lists
#define IMG_JOINS                       RID_IMAGELIST_START + 0
//========================================================================
// menues

#define MENU_TABLETREE_POPUP            RID_MENU_START +  0
#define MENU_DATASOURCELIST_POPUP       RID_MENU_START +  1
#define RID_SBA_GRID_COLCTXMENU         RID_MENU_START +  2
#define RID_SBA_GRID_ROWCTXMENU         RID_MENU_START +  3
#define MENU_BROWSERTREE_CONTEXT        RID_MENU_START +  4
#define RID_QUERYCOLPOPUPMENU           RID_MENU_START +  5
#define RID_QUERYFUNCTION_POPUPMENU     RID_MENU_START +  6

//========================================================================
// strings

#define STR_COULDNOTCREATE_DRIVERMANAGER    RID_STRING_START +  0
#define STR_NOREGISTEREDDRIVER              RID_STRING_START +  1
#define STR_COULDNOTCONNECT                 RID_STRING_START +  2
#define STR_COULDNOTCONNECT_PLEASECHECK     RID_STRING_START +  3
#define STR_NOTABLEINFO                     RID_STRING_START +  4
#define STR_GENERAL_SDB_ERROR               RID_STRING_START +  5
#define STR_ENTER_CONNECTION_PASSWORD       RID_STRING_START +  6
#define STR_DATASOURCE_DEFAULTNAME          RID_STRING_START +  7
#define STR_TBL_TITLE                       RID_STRING_START +  8
#define STR_QRY_TITLE                       RID_STRING_START +  9
#define RID_STR_CONNECTION_LOST             RID_STRING_START + 10
#define RID_STR_LOADING_DATASOURCE          RID_STRING_START + 11
#define RID_STR_SAVE_CURRENT_RECORD         RID_STRING_START + 12
#define RID_STR_UNDO_MODIFY_RECORD          RID_STRING_START + 13
#define SBA_BROWSER_SETTING_ORDER           RID_STRING_START + 14
#define SBA_BROWSER_SETTING_FILTER          RID_STRING_START + 15
#define RID_STR_DATABROWSER_FILTERED        RID_STRING_START + 16
#define STR_REMEMBERPASSWORD_SESSION        RID_STRING_START + 17
#define STR_REMEMBERPASSWORD_PERSISTENT     RID_STRING_START + 18
#define STR_ERR_EMPTY_DSN_NAME              RID_STRING_START + 19
#define STR_QRY_FUNCTIONS                   RID_STRING_START + 20
#define STR_QRY_SORTTEXT                    RID_STRING_START + 21
#define STR_QUERY_UNDO_MOVETABWIN           RID_STRING_START + 22
#define STR_QUERY_UNDO_SIZETABWIN           RID_STRING_START + 23
#define STR_QUERY_UNDO_INSERTCONNECTION     RID_STRING_START + 24
#define STR_QUERY_UNDO_REMOVECONNECTION     RID_STRING_START + 25
#define STR_QUERY_UNDO_TABWINSHOW           RID_STRING_START + 26
#define STR_QUERY_UNDO_TABWINDELETE         RID_STRING_START + 27
#define STR_QUERY_UNDO_MODIFY_CELL          RID_STRING_START + 28
#define STR_QUERY_UNDO_SIZE_COLUMN          RID_STRING_START + 29
#define STR_QUERY_UNDO_TABFIELDDELETE       RID_STRING_START + 30
#define STR_QUERY_UNDO_TABFIELDCREATE       RID_STRING_START + 31
#define STR_QUERY_UNDO_MODIFYSQLEDIT        RID_STRING_START + 32
#define RID_STR_TABLE_DOESNT_EXIST          RID_STRING_START + 33
#define RID_STR_FIELD_DOESNT_EXIST          RID_STRING_START + 34
#define RID_STR_TOMUCHTABLES                RID_STRING_START + 35
#define RID_STR_QUERIES_CONTAINER           RID_STRING_START + 36
#define RID_STR_TABLES_CONTAINER            RID_STRING_START + 37
#define STR_OBJECT_ALREADY_EXSISTS          RID_STRING_START + 38

#define STR_QUERY_INNER_JOIN                RID_STRING_START + 39
#define STR_QUERY_LEFTRIGHT_JOIN            RID_STRING_START + 40
#define STR_QUERY_FULL_JOIN                 RID_STRING_START + 41

#define STR_QUERY_SORTTEXT                  RID_STRING_START + 42
#define STR_QUERY_FUNCTIONS                 RID_STRING_START + 43
#define STR_QUERY_NOTABLE                   RID_STRING_START + 44
#define STR_QRY_ORDERBY_UNRELATED           RID_STRING_START + 45
#define STR_QUERY_HANDLETEXT                RID_STRING_START + 46
#define STR_QUERY_FALSE                     RID_STRING_START + 47
#define STR_QUERY_TRUE                      RID_STRING_START + 48


#define STR_ALL_TABLES                      RID_STRING_START + 49
#define STR_ALL_VIEWS                       RID_STRING_START + 50
#define STR_ALL_TABLES_AND_VIEWS            RID_STRING_START + 51


//========================================================================
// untyped resources

#define RSC_DATASOURCE_TYPES            RID_UNTYPED_START +  1
#define RSC_CHARSETS                    RID_UNTYPED_START +  2

#endif // _DBU_RESOURCE_HRC_

/*************************************************************************
 * history:
 *  $Log: not supported by cvs2svn $
 *  Revision 1.22  2001/02/05 13:48:36  fs
 *  #83430# +ERR_CANTADMINQUERIES / +WARN_SAVEFORQUERIES
 *
 *  Revision 1.21  2001/02/05 09:14:15  oj
 *  some new resources
 *
 *  Revision 1.20  2001/01/30 08:26:51  fs
 *  +STR_ALL_*
 *
 *  Revision 1.19  2001/01/26 06:56:59  fs
 *  +PAGE_QUERYADMINISTRATION
 *
 *  Revision 1.18  2001/01/11 09:20:02  oj
 *  #81232# new string
 *
 *  Revision 1.17  2001/01/09 16:03:40  oj
 *  #81232#
 *
 *  Revision 1.16  2001/01/04 11:19:55  fs
 *  #81485# +PAGE_ADO
 *
 *  Revision 1.15  2000/12/12 12:30:16  oj
 *  #80933# new dialog ids
 *
 *  Revision 1.14  2000/12/10 16:12:38  fs
 *  RID_STR_QUERIES-/-TABLES_CONTAINER
 *
 *  Revision 1.13  2000/12/08 21:12:18  fs
 *  +MENU_BROWSERTREE_CONTEXT
 *
 *  Revision 1.12  2000/12/03 10:27:34  fs
 *  #79820# have a range for dbaccess resource ids now
 *
 *  Revision 1.11  2000/11/10 16:10:43  oj
 *  new defines
 *
 *  Revision 1.10  2000/11/02 15:18:43  fs
 *  #79380# +STR_ERR_EMPTY_DSN_NAME
 *
 *  Revision 1.9  2000/10/30 15:19:12  fs
 *  #79816# STR_INVALID_REGISTEREDDRIVER is obsolete
 *
 *  Revision 1.8  2000/10/26 18:05:29  fs
 *  DLG_PARAMETERS
 *
 *  Revision 1.7  2000/10/26 14:52:48  oj
 *  new strings
 *
 *  Revision 1.6  2000/10/25 13:01:27  fs
 *  STR_REMEMBERPASSWORD*
 *
 *  Revision 1.5  2000/10/24 12:07:49  fs
 *  DLG_DATASOURCE_SELECTION
 *
 *  Revision 1.4  2000/10/12 16:20:04  fs
 *  ERR_COULDNOTRESTOREDS/BMP_DATABASE_DELETED/MENU_DATASOURCELIST_POPUP
 *
 *  Revision 1.3  2000/10/11 11:32:07  fs
 *  new bitmap ids for the admin dialog
 *
 *  Revision 1.2  2000/10/09 12:41:10  fs
 *  some new strings
 *
 *  Revision 1.1  2000/10/05 10:08:18  fs
 *  initial checkin
 *
 *
 *  Revision 1.0 25.09.00 08:50:32  fs
 ************************************************************************/